一个关于三维节点合并的问题
浏览:66296
现在正在做一个带裂缝三维阀门的模拟,模型已经建立好了,但当合并节点的时候总是在裂缝区域和整体区域交接处不能成功,这样就导致计算时出现结果在交接处畸形,我用了很多布尔运算的命令试图使交接线段合并,但总不能成功,希望谁有空能帮我看一下,谢谢。
finish
/clear
/prep7
et,1,solid70
!/units,si
!et,1,90
RR=0
MPTEMP,1,20+RR,100+RR,200+RR
MPTEMP,4,300+RR,350+RR,400+RR
MPTEMP,7,450+RR,500+RR,550+RR
!Propriétés du matériau
MPDATA,DENS, 1 ,1,7850*1e-9,7850*1e-9,7850*1e-9
MPDATA,DENS, 1 ,4,7850*1e-9,7850*1e-9,7850*1e-9
MPDATA,DENS, 1 ,7,7850*1e-9,7850*1e-9,7850*1e-9
MPDATA,EX, 1 ,1,211000,204000,196000
MPDATA,EX, 1 ,4,186000,181000,177000
MPDATA,EX, 1 ,7,172000,164000,151000
MPDATA,ALPX, 1 ,1,11.1*1e-6,11.1*1e-6,12.1*1e-6
MPDATA,ALPX, 1 ,4,12.9*1e-6,13.2*1e-6,13.5*1e-6
MPDATA,ALPX, 1 ,7,13.7*1e-6,13.9*1e-6,14*1e-6
MPDATA,KXX, 1 ,1,44*1e-3,43*1e-3,42*1e-3
MPDATA,KXX, 1 ,4,40*1e-3,38*1e-3,37*1e-3
MPDATA,KXX, 1 ,7,36*1e-3,34*1e-3,33*1e-3
MPDATA,C, 1 ,1,450,460,470
MPDATA,C, 1 ,4,480,480,490
MPDATA,C, 1 ,7,490,490,500
MPDATA,NUXY, 1 ,1,0.3,0.3,0.3
MPDATA,NUXY, 1 ,4,0.3,0.3,0.3
MPDATA,NUXY, 1 ,7,0.3,0.3,0.3
TT=1
local,11,1,0,760*TT
local,13,1,0,760*TT,,,90
local,15,1,-314*TT,760*TT
local,16,0,-400*TT,760*TT,0,0,0,180
local,17,1,-400*TT,760*TT,0,0,0,180
csys,0
k,100,0,0,0
k,1,72.5*TT,0,0
k,2,315*TT,0,0
k,3,450*TT,245*TT,0
k,4,500*TT,760*TT,0
k,5,500*TT,1195*TT,0
k,6,246*TT,1195*TT,0
k,7,246*TT,970*TT,0
csys,11
k,9,350*TT,32
k,10,350*TT,-40
csys,0
k,11,225*TT,520*TT,0
k,12,225*TT,555*TT,0
k,13,177.5*TT,555*TT,0
k,14,177.5*TT,330*TT,0
k,16,144.7972*TT,185*TT,0
k,17,72.5*TT,185*TT,0
k,18,0,760*TT,0
k,19,205*TT,245*TT,0
k,20,205*TT,330*TT,0
k,21,246*TT,920*TT,0
k,22,225*TT,570*TT,0
k,23,205*TT,160*TT,0
k,24,350*TT,760*TT,0
k,25,290*TT,245*TT,0
k,26,265.10407375*TT,305.10407375*TT,0
k,27,770*TT,760*TT,0
k,28,770*TT,985*TT,0
k,29,420*TT,760*TT,0
k,30,420*TT,1017.40741*TT
k,31,177.5*TT,520*TT
k,32,478.120835*TT,534.64466*TT
k,80,770*TT,885*TT,0
k,81,0,885*TT,0
!k,530,-349.9945,760
csys,15
k,101,36,180
k,113,36,180
!k,101,-350*TT,760*TT
!k,113,-350,760
csys,11
k,102,350*TT,160
k,105,350*TT,200
csys,0
k,103,-450*TT,879.7071*TT
k,104,-450*TT,760*TT
k,106,-450*TT,640.2929*TT
k,110,-344*TT,760*TT
larc,102,101,18,350*TT
larc,113,105,18,350*TT
csys,13
!k,107,350*TT,169.4
!k,108,350*TT,190.6
local,12,1,-344*TT,760*TT,0,,90,,128.8/72
!csys,15
!k,109,36*TT,180
!k,113,36*TT,180
csys,0
k,111,-344*TT,760*TT,-100*TT
k,112,-344*TT,760*TT,100*TT
k,521,-348.5733,760,-31.56931
k,522,-310,760,-31.57
k,523,-310,760
k,520,-375,760
/prep7
csys,12
!l,108,109
!l,109,107
!l,108,113
csys,0
!kl,3,0.6,121
!k,500,-345,760,-31.7
k,120,-375*TT,760*TT
k,123,-310*TT,760*TT
k,122,-310*TT,760*TT,-31.57*TT
local,14,1,-345*TT,760*TT,0,,90,,31.7/25
!csys,14
!l,120,500
!l,121,120
csys,0
l,1,2
l,3,4
l,4,5
l,5,6
l,6,7
l,11,12
l,12,13
l,13,31
l,31,14
l,14,20
l,16,17
l,17,1
larc,2,3,19,245*TT
larc,9,7,21,50*TT
larc,11,10,22,50*TT
larc,10,24,18,350*TT
larc,24,9,18,350*TT
larc,16,23,19,85*TT
larc,23,25,19,85*TT
larc,25,26,19,85*TT
larc,26,20,19,85*TT
l,9,5
l,24,4
l,11,31
l,11,20
l,10,32
l,25,3
l,23,2
l,16,1
l,10,26
l,26,32
!l,27,28
!l,28,30
!l,30,29
!l,29,27
a,9,5,6,7
a,24,4,5,9
a,32,4,24,10
a,26,32,10
a,25,3,32,26
a,26,10,11,20
a,20,11,31,14
a,11,12,13,31
a,2,3,25,23
a,2,23,16,1
a,1,16,17
a,29,27,28,30
a,18,27,80,81
asel,,,,1,11,1
aadd,all
vrotat,14,,,,,,100,18,180
kl,110,0.9425,121
csys,14
l,120,121
csys,0
!l,101,121
larc,101,121,18,350*TT
l,101,120
!l,113,121
larc,113,121,18,350*TT
l,113,120
!vrotat,1,2,3,4,5,6,100,18,180
!vrotat,7,8,9,10,11,,100,18,180
allsel
!vadd,all
vrotat,12,,,,,,18,4,-180
vadd,1,3,4
vrotat,13,,,,,,18,4,-180
vsbv,5,1,keep
vsbv,4,3,keep
a,101,102,103,104
a,113,105,106,104
!a,121,120,101 okok.org ! numéro 50
!a,121,120,113
!al,40,61,123,122
k,18,0,760*TT,0
vrotat,12,,,,,,100,18,-20
vrotat,14,,,,,,100,18,-20
vsel,,,,2,4
boptn,keep,yes
vsbv,2,all,keep
allsel
!a,110,108,113okok.org ! numéro ??
a,120,123,122,121
voffst,76,120*TT
vinv,3,6
vsbv,3,7,keep
vdele,3,,,1
!vdele,6,,,1
csys,11
kmodif,101,350*TT,179.9
csys,0
a,120,123,122,121
!a,120,123,122,121
voffst,76,-120*TT
vinv,4,3
vsbv,4,9,keep
vdele,6,,,1
vdele,3,,,1
vdele,4,,,1
ADELE,12, , ,1
!k,530,-350,761
!a,121,120,530
!vdrag,12,,,,,,190
!KMODIF,128,-350,879.7581,0,
!KMODIF,99,-350,879.7581
!a,113,123,122,121
!vdrag,135,,,,,,218
!vinv,18,13
!vsbv,18,13,keep
csys,11
kmodif,113,350*TT,180.1
csys,0
allsel
vsel,,,,7,10,1
!vadd,all
!vsel,a,,,7
!vsel,a,,,3
!vsel,a,,,13
!vsel,a,,,10
vsel,a,,,5
vsel,a,,,1
vplo
!vadd,all
!vsel,,,,10
aslv
lsla
ksll
!esize,50
mshape,1
vmesh,all
nummrg,all
finish
/clear
/prep7
et,1,solid70
!/units,si
!et,1,90
RR=0
MPTEMP,1,20+RR,100+RR,200+RR
MPTEMP,4,300+RR,350+RR,400+RR
MPTEMP,7,450+RR,500+RR,550+RR
!Propriétés du matériau
MPDATA,DENS, 1 ,1,7850*1e-9,7850*1e-9,7850*1e-9
MPDATA,DENS, 1 ,4,7850*1e-9,7850*1e-9,7850*1e-9
MPDATA,DENS, 1 ,7,7850*1e-9,7850*1e-9,7850*1e-9
MPDATA,EX, 1 ,1,211000,204000,196000
MPDATA,EX, 1 ,4,186000,181000,177000
MPDATA,EX, 1 ,7,172000,164000,151000
MPDATA,ALPX, 1 ,1,11.1*1e-6,11.1*1e-6,12.1*1e-6
MPDATA,ALPX, 1 ,4,12.9*1e-6,13.2*1e-6,13.5*1e-6
MPDATA,ALPX, 1 ,7,13.7*1e-6,13.9*1e-6,14*1e-6
MPDATA,KXX, 1 ,1,44*1e-3,43*1e-3,42*1e-3
MPDATA,KXX, 1 ,4,40*1e-3,38*1e-3,37*1e-3
MPDATA,KXX, 1 ,7,36*1e-3,34*1e-3,33*1e-3
MPDATA,C, 1 ,1,450,460,470
MPDATA,C, 1 ,4,480,480,490
MPDATA,C, 1 ,7,490,490,500
MPDATA,NUXY, 1 ,1,0.3,0.3,0.3
MPDATA,NUXY, 1 ,4,0.3,0.3,0.3
MPDATA,NUXY, 1 ,7,0.3,0.3,0.3
TT=1
local,11,1,0,760*TT
local,13,1,0,760*TT,,,90
local,15,1,-314*TT,760*TT
local,16,0,-400*TT,760*TT,0,0,0,180
local,17,1,-400*TT,760*TT,0,0,0,180
csys,0
k,100,0,0,0
k,1,72.5*TT,0,0
k,2,315*TT,0,0
k,3,450*TT,245*TT,0
k,4,500*TT,760*TT,0
k,5,500*TT,1195*TT,0
k,6,246*TT,1195*TT,0
k,7,246*TT,970*TT,0
csys,11
k,9,350*TT,32
k,10,350*TT,-40
csys,0
k,11,225*TT,520*TT,0
k,12,225*TT,555*TT,0
k,13,177.5*TT,555*TT,0
k,14,177.5*TT,330*TT,0
k,16,144.7972*TT,185*TT,0
k,17,72.5*TT,185*TT,0
k,18,0,760*TT,0
k,19,205*TT,245*TT,0
k,20,205*TT,330*TT,0
k,21,246*TT,920*TT,0
k,22,225*TT,570*TT,0
k,23,205*TT,160*TT,0
k,24,350*TT,760*TT,0
k,25,290*TT,245*TT,0
k,26,265.10407375*TT,305.10407375*TT,0
k,27,770*TT,760*TT,0
k,28,770*TT,985*TT,0
k,29,420*TT,760*TT,0
k,30,420*TT,1017.40741*TT
k,31,177.5*TT,520*TT
k,32,478.120835*TT,534.64466*TT
k,80,770*TT,885*TT,0
k,81,0,885*TT,0
!k,530,-349.9945,760
csys,15
k,101,36,180
k,113,36,180
!k,101,-350*TT,760*TT
!k,113,-350,760
csys,11
k,102,350*TT,160
k,105,350*TT,200
csys,0
k,103,-450*TT,879.7071*TT
k,104,-450*TT,760*TT
k,106,-450*TT,640.2929*TT
k,110,-344*TT,760*TT
larc,102,101,18,350*TT
larc,113,105,18,350*TT
csys,13
!k,107,350*TT,169.4
!k,108,350*TT,190.6
local,12,1,-344*TT,760*TT,0,,90,,128.8/72
!csys,15
!k,109,36*TT,180
!k,113,36*TT,180
csys,0
k,111,-344*TT,760*TT,-100*TT
k,112,-344*TT,760*TT,100*TT
k,521,-348.5733,760,-31.56931
k,522,-310,760,-31.57
k,523,-310,760
k,520,-375,760
/prep7
csys,12
!l,108,109
!l,109,107
!l,108,113
csys,0
!kl,3,0.6,121
!k,500,-345,760,-31.7
k,120,-375*TT,760*TT
k,123,-310*TT,760*TT
k,122,-310*TT,760*TT,-31.57*TT
local,14,1,-345*TT,760*TT,0,,90,,31.7/25
!csys,14
!l,120,500
!l,121,120
csys,0
l,1,2
l,3,4
l,4,5
l,5,6
l,6,7
l,11,12
l,12,13
l,13,31
l,31,14
l,14,20
l,16,17
l,17,1
larc,2,3,19,245*TT
larc,9,7,21,50*TT
larc,11,10,22,50*TT
larc,10,24,18,350*TT
larc,24,9,18,350*TT
larc,16,23,19,85*TT
larc,23,25,19,85*TT
larc,25,26,19,85*TT
larc,26,20,19,85*TT
l,9,5
l,24,4
l,11,31
l,11,20
l,10,32
l,25,3
l,23,2
l,16,1
l,10,26
l,26,32
!l,27,28
!l,28,30
!l,30,29
!l,29,27
a,9,5,6,7
a,24,4,5,9
a,32,4,24,10
a,26,32,10
a,25,3,32,26
a,26,10,11,20
a,20,11,31,14
a,11,12,13,31
a,2,3,25,23
a,2,23,16,1
a,1,16,17
a,29,27,28,30
a,18,27,80,81
asel,,,,1,11,1
aadd,all
vrotat,14,,,,,,100,18,180
kl,110,0.9425,121
csys,14
l,120,121
csys,0
!l,101,121
larc,101,121,18,350*TT
l,101,120
!l,113,121
larc,113,121,18,350*TT
l,113,120
!vrotat,1,2,3,4,5,6,100,18,180
!vrotat,7,8,9,10,11,,100,18,180
allsel
!vadd,all
vrotat,12,,,,,,18,4,-180
vadd,1,3,4
vrotat,13,,,,,,18,4,-180
vsbv,5,1,keep
vsbv,4,3,keep
a,101,102,103,104
a,113,105,106,104
!a,121,120,101 okok.org ! numéro 50
!a,121,120,113
!al,40,61,123,122
k,18,0,760*TT,0
vrotat,12,,,,,,100,18,-20
vrotat,14,,,,,,100,18,-20
vsel,,,,2,4
boptn,keep,yes
vsbv,2,all,keep
allsel
!a,110,108,113okok.org ! numéro ??
a,120,123,122,121
voffst,76,120*TT
vinv,3,6
vsbv,3,7,keep
vdele,3,,,1
!vdele,6,,,1
csys,11
kmodif,101,350*TT,179.9
csys,0
a,120,123,122,121
!a,120,123,122,121
voffst,76,-120*TT
vinv,4,3
vsbv,4,9,keep
vdele,6,,,1
vdele,3,,,1
vdele,4,,,1
ADELE,12, , ,1
!k,530,-350,761
!a,121,120,530
!vdrag,12,,,,,,190
!KMODIF,128,-350,879.7581,0,
!KMODIF,99,-350,879.7581
!a,113,123,122,121
!vdrag,135,,,,,,218
!vinv,18,13
!vsbv,18,13,keep
csys,11
kmodif,113,350*TT,180.1
csys,0
allsel
vsel,,,,7,10,1
!vadd,all
!vsel,a,,,7
!vsel,a,,,3
!vsel,a,,,13
!vsel,a,,,10
vsel,a,,,5
vsel,a,,,1
vplo
!vadd,all
!vsel,,,,10
aslv
lsla
ksll
!esize,50
mshape,1
vmesh,all
nummrg,all




















